The Influence of Humidity on Paint Drying Time



You're possibly asking yourself just how the humidity outside can influence your paint project, well let me tell you, it can actually reduce the drying time of your paint!

When the air is humid, it is filled with moisture, and this can create your paint to take much longer to dry than it would in a drier setting. This is since the water in the paint requires to evaporate in order for the paint to completely dry, and when the air is already loaded with dampness, it can't soak up anymore, which decreases the drying procedure.

The impact of moisture on your painting task can be much more significant if you are painting in a badly ventilated area, as the wetness airborne will certainly have no place to go, and will simply linger around your project, making the drying time even much longer.

The very best method to combat the results of humidity on your paint project is to select a day when the climate is dry, or to repaint throughout a time of day when the humidity is reduced, such as early in the morning or later at night. Additionally, you can use a dehumidifier or a follower to help flow the air and accelerate the drying out time.

Tips for Choosing the most effective Climate Condition for Your Home Painting Project



Optimum paint problems call for careful consideration of elements such as temperature level, humidity, and wind speed to guarantee a smooth and also finish. When preparing your house painting task, it is very important to choose the most effective weather conditions to avoid any mishaps or hold-ups.

Below are some pointers to help you select the ideal weather for your painting task:


- Examine the weather forecast: Before starting your job, ensure to inspect the weather report for the next couple of days. Avoid painting on days with high moisture or strong winds, as these conditions can influence the paint's bond and drying time.

- Aim for moderate temperature levels: Extreme temperatures can impact the consistency of the paint and create it to completely dry as well swiftly or otherwise in any way. Go for temperatures in between 50 and 85 levels Fahrenheit for ideal painting problems.

- Avoid direct sunlight: Painting in straight sunshine can create the paint to dry as well promptly, leading to unequal insurance coverage and blistering. Pick a day with partial color or wait up until the sun has passed over your residence.

- Take into consideration the moment of day: Paint in the late afternoon or early evening can be a great alternative as the temperature level and moisture degrees tend to be lower. Nonetheless, make sure to finish paint prior to it gets too dark to prevent any kind of mistakes.
